The Angels twice get within one run but Miami pulls away for a 6-2 win on a night when prospect Sam Bachman makes his major league debut with four strikeouts in two innings.

ANAHEIM — There have been nights of domination for Reid Detmers, with others that failed to meet expectations, and evenings like Friday when a hybrid version emerged.

Detmers did have a pair of perfect innings, with the initial one coming in the first frame. But the Marlins put four hitters on base in the second inning, while only scoring once on a Jean Segura single to center field. The Marlins chased Detmers with four consecutive singles to open the sixth, including an RBI hit from Nick Fortes. But Angels right-hander Jacob Webb escaped further damage when he got Jonathan Davis to ground into a force out at home, struck out Jon Berti and retired Soler on a force out.
